FiLIP Technologies, a startup that has developed a wearable phone and locator for children called FiLIP, is using Skyhook to power location-based user experiences. With a target market of children ages 4-11, the FiLIP device is one of the first wearable phones made specifically for kids to pass FCC and CE certifications in the US and Europe.

FiLIP partners with AT&T, and just announced a partnership with Telefonica at Mobile World Congress to bring their services to Europe and Latin America.

In order to understand how wearable leaders are approaching the market and creating vital user experiences, we spoke to FiLIP’s Director of Software Engineering, Joe Hughes, on the direction of the wearables industry in 2015 and how FiLIP differentiates in the crowded marketplace.

1) How does FiLIP differentiate itself in a crowded market of smartwatches?

Most people know smartwatches as devices that are tethered to the user's smartphone via Bluetooth. In other words, they don't work independently of a smartphone. FiLIP was designed to operate independently of a smartphone because most children don't have a smartphone until age 11 or 12.

As a result, FiLIP has built-in cellular capability to enable the child to make and receive calls to/from family members or friends.  Also, FiLIP can send its location to the parent’s smartphone over the cellular network.

Finally, FiLIP differentiates from other smartwatches by having a very clear and simple value proposition -- stay connected to your children at all times, with FiLIP's five easy to use features:

  • Voice calls to/from five pre-approved numbers
  • Locate your child indoors or out
  • Send a short message to your child
  • Receive notifications when your child enters or leaves a SafeZone
  • Intelligent Emergency procedure for getting help to your child when they need it.

3) What are the roadblocks that wearable and sensor technology will have to overcome to make a difference and continue to grow in popularity?

Form factor, design and battery. By nature of the term “wearables” one understands that these devices need to be wearable, friendly and comfortable to a vastly diverse audience to achieve mass adoption. For a Grandmother to carry around in her purse the same phone as her grandson carries in his pocket is one thing but designing a watch or bracelet or necklace that appeals to both demographics is not an easy task.

I think for various technical and financial reasons a significant percentage of the wearable community is in a phase where there is a single base design or model and we try to accessorize it to change it’s appearance. I’m not convinced that the public has bought into this and in the long term this is what the future of wearables holds.

Additionally, these wearables are packed full of all kinds of neat technology which can at times be pretty battery hungry. It’s a constant struggle between the designers and engineers to make a device that is appealing enough and light enough for the user while still being able to have a battery with enough capacity to meet the technical needs of the wearable and expectations of the user regarding device longevity.

5) How will location data affect the UX of wearables?

Accurate location makes UX much simpler and easier to build. You are giving your users exactly what you say you will deliver. With inaccurate location, it makes it difficult to provide the personal experience to the customer, and it is a lot of work to make the customer happy. There is a lot of messaging that goes into that along with workarounds. But with accurate location the experience is seamless and location can be transparent in the UX/UI. When precise location is just known, it is great because it is one less thing to worry about.  

Location is the core enabling technology to FiLIP. Location is the “where”- it is one of the core 5 questions kids learned growing up, following who, what, when, and why. It is one of the things people always want to know. We have only scratched the surface of what we can do with location. Time and location together can do really cool things by adding a level of context, and we will continue to grow and combine the two.

About FiLIP Technologies, Inc.

FiLIP Technologies, Inc. develops communication and location-based products and services designed to keep families in touch. Its products combine the two most important elements in family mobile offerings – communications and safety. The company's flagship product, FiLIP, is the world's first wearable phone and locator for children. Its patent-pending technology combines cellular voice with geo-location capability in a device small enough to be worn on a wrist. Founded in 2009 by Sten Kirkbak after he briefly lost track of his young son Filip in a shopping mall, Filip Technologies, Inc. is privately held with headquarters in New York, N.Y.
